This beautiful variety with the dark, hammered leaves is named after ‘Tropica’. When grown in an open space the leaves will virtually lie on the bottom. It is suitable for small aquariums with leaves from 10-20 cm, and a rosette from 10-20 cm wide. Like most other Sri Lanka Cryptocorynes, it also grows well in hard water.

Planting & Care 🛠️

🌱 Plant roots gently into nutrient-rich substrate
❌ Avoid burying the crown to prevent rot
💡 Grows well in low to medium light; coloration deepens under stronger light
💧 Benefits from root tabs or a fertile substrate
💨 CO₂ is not required but enhances growth and color intensity
✂️ Trim older leaves to promote fresh growth


Care Reference Chart 📋

Care Aspect Requirement
🌱 Type Rosette plant
⏳ Growth Rate Moderate
💡 Light Demand Low to Medium
💨 CO₂ Not required, but beneficial
🪵 Placement Midground / Foreground clusters
🌡️ Temperature 20–28°C
⚖️ pH Range 6.0 – 8.0
💧 Hardness Soft to hard
🧹 Maintenance Low
